(June 11, 2026) — Motown came to our town on June 5, 2026. Scott Struzinski’s What’s on My Roof presented “Killingworth Motown Extravaganza,” featuring the opening act Blues on the Rocks Band, with Victor G. Washington and The Sweet Soul Revue as the main act.

The concert was free and funding to benefit Haddam Killingworth Youth and Family Services was raised through generous sponsorships and raffle tickets. Volunteers were busy throughout the event, food trucks provided delicious options, and a golf cart was giving rides where needed.

The weather fully cooperated with event planners. People came from here and away to enjoy great music, food, family, and friends. Some sat under the pavilion while others sat at picnic tables.

Many preferred sitting out on the lawns and a few well-behaved canines were among the 1600+ in attendance.

Parmelee Farm again served as our town green, welcoming people from as far away as Branford. Scott Struzinski was the Executive Producer of the Event. Eileen Unger was in charge of promotions and over all organization. Kudos to both and the many others involved.
